Busey Financial Corporation (NASDAQ: BUSEP) is a diversified financial services holding company headquartered in Champaign, Illinois. It operates primarily through its banking subsidiary, Busey Bank, offering a range of financial solutions to consumer, business and institutional clients. The company focuses on community-driven banking with local decision-making and personalized service models.
The company’s main business activities include commercial lending, consumer deposit accounts, treasury and cash management services, and mortgage origination.
